Sheikh Abdusselam Barzani in the Ottoman Period and rebellions (1908-1914)

Abstract (EN)
In this study, the political activities of Sheikh Abdusselam Barzani in Mosul Vilayet between 1908-1914 are discussed. Although the focus of the study is Sheikh Abdusselam Barzani and his activities, some information is also given about the socio-economic structure of the relevant region, Barzan region and Barzan Tribe. However, the administration mentality of Abdulhamid II and the Committee of Union and Progress (CUP) and its reflections in Mosul are also examined Sheikh Abdusselam Barzani was the leader of the Barzan Tribe in the early 20th century. After the proclamation of the Second Constitutional Monarchy (1908), he started an significant rebellion in 1909 with the support of England, in order to expand his regional influence. Sheikh Abdusselam had to ask forgiveness after the military operation of the Ottoman government and the disorder in the region was eliminated for a few years. However, the internal and external developments in the Ottoman State, and especially the policies implemented by Russia in the region, allowed Sheikh Abdusselam to expand his influence again since 1913. Sheikh's intensified activities turned into an armed rebellion movement in 1914. As a result of the attempts of the CUP's and especially governor of Mosul, Süleyman Nazif, Sheikh Abdusselam was captured and brought to Mosul in 1914. He was executed as a result of his trial in the extraordinary court established here, and those who acted with him were also sentenced to various penalties. Thus, the issue that had been dealing with the Ottoman State for a long time came to an end. However, the political activities of Sheikh Abdusselam had a significant impact on the Barzan family and Barzan tribal leaders after the Ottoman Empire.
